Some common nitrogen-fixing plants used as rotation crops include legumes such as clover, alfalfa, soybeans, and peanuts. These plants have special root nodules that house nitrogen-fixing bacteria, helping improve soil fertility and reduce the need for synthetic fertilizers in agricultural fields.

Plants collect water through their roots, which have root hairs to absorb water from the soil. The water is then transported throughout the plant via specialized tubes called xylem. This process is essential for the plant to maintain its structure and carry out important functions like photosynthesis.
